What is the 25% rule for roofing?

The 25% rule states that if more than 25% of your roof deck requires replacement, the entire deck should be replaced. This ensures a solid foundation for your new roofing material. It's a critical step for the long-term stability and performance of any roof.

How does snow load affect a galvanized steel roof in Ohio?

Galvanized steel is exceptionally strong and can easily withstand the heavy snow loads common in Ohio. Its smooth surface allows snow to shed more readily than on asphalt shingles, reducing the risk of ice dams and structural stress. This makes it a highly effective material for winter conditions.
